*MEXICAN FIESTA BISCUIT BAKE*

1 (1 pound 1.3 oz can) Pillsbury Grand Biscuits, cut into quarters
1 (16-oz) jar thick and chunky salsa.....or your favorite salsa
12 ounces Monterey Jack cheese, grated
1/2 cup chopped green pepper...(optional)
1/2 cup chopped onion...(optional)
2 tablespoons chopped cilantro
1 to 2 cloves garlic, minced
4 chicken breasts, cooked and diced
Heat oven to 375 degrees
Place quartered biscuits in a large bowl.  Add salsa, cheese, green pepper, onion, cilantro, garlic, and chicken.  Mix.  Place mixture in a greased 8-inch square baking pan.  Bake, uncovered, 35 to 40 minutes.   Serves 5-6
